หน้า: 1 [2]
 
ผู้เขียน หัวข้อ: variable font  (อ่าน 22902 ครั้ง)
0 สมาชิก และ 1 ขาจร กำลังดูหัวข้อนี้

แปะไว้หน่อย Multiple Masters Font in FonLab
บันทึกการเข้า

ทำมาหากินด้วยการเปิดร้านสกรีนเสื้อยืด จ้ะ

<iframe width="560" height="315" src="https://www.youtube.com/embed/7ht5nYk2iFE" frameborder="0" allowfullscreen></iframe>


แปะไว้หน่อย Multiple Masters Font in FonLab
ลองทำตามไปสองสาม glyph
อย่างเพลินฮะ
บันทึกการเข้า

ติดตาม และช่วยส่งเสียค่าเลี้ยงดูได้ที่ ธรรมดาสตูดิโอ
น้อง jipatype แนะนำ website มาให้  น่าสนใจมาก จนถึงระดับน่ากลัว เพราะใช้วิเคาะห์ จนถึงล้วงความลับ การออกแบบฟอนต์ variable font ได้เลย
จิ้มไปลองเล่นได้ที่ https://www.axis-praxis.org/samsa/

ตัวอย่าง B สามารถเห็นการออกแบบตัวแคบ ตัวกว้าง มองเห็นจุดที่ไม่คิดว่าจะมีซ่อนในเส้นตรง  เทคนิคการซ้อนเส้นตรงรอยหยักตัวB การจัดการรูในตัวB องศาความเอียง การรักษาสัดส่วนตัวอักษร ให้เป็น theme เดียวกันระหว่างตัวแคบ ตัวกว้าง


ตัวอย่าง E มี 2 ชิ้น


สามารถเลือกฟอนต์ตัวอย่างที่เราสนใจ เป็น idea และการใช้เทคนิคจัดการเส้นตรง เส้นโค้ง มุม ในการออกแบบได้  เลยเอามาแบ่งปันให้ดูกันครับ เชื่อว่าคนออกแบบฟอนต์ที่มีหลายน้ำหนักอยู่แล้ว จะเอาไปปรับใช้ หรือสามารถแปลงเป็น variable font ก็น่าจะได้เลยนะครับ  เจ๋ง

บันทึกการเข้า
**มาบอกศาสตร์มืด แปลง WOFF2-Variable font เป็น TTF**

ตอนนี้ยังไม่มีเว็บไหนสามารถแปลง WOFF2-Variable font เป็น TTF ได้โดยตรง
ต่อให้เปลียนนามสกุลจาก .woff2 เป็น .ttf ก็จะเปิดไม่ขึ้นอยู่ดี การแปลงนั้นเราจะแปลงโดยใช้
เครื่องมือ Open Source : FontTools : https://github.com/fonttools/fonttools
การติดตั้งสามารถอ่านได้จาก Doc ได้เลยครับ หรือ copy and paste
โค้ด:
>> pip install fonttools[ufo,lxml,woff,unicode]

การแปลงจาก .WOFF2 เป็น .TTF มีอยู่สองขั้นตอนดังนี้

1. แปลง .WOFF2 เป็น .TTX ก่อนโดยพิมพ์คำสั่งง่ายๆ ดังนี่ แล้วเราจะได้ไฟล์ variable-font.ttx ออกมา
โค้ด:
>> ttx /path/to/your/variable-font.woff2

2. แปลง .TTX เป็น .TTF โดยพิมพ์คำสั่งง่ายๆ ดังนี่
โค้ด:
>> ttx /path/to/your/variable-font.ttx

แล้วเราจะได้ไฟล์ variable-font.ttf ออกมา สามารถเปิดและติดตั้งลงเครื่องได้แล้ว
แล้วเราจะหา Variable font ได้จากไหนละ จุ๊ๆ (อิอิ) (อิอิ) อะมาต่อ

การแปลงจาก .TTF เป็น .WOFF2 บ้าง
1. แปลง .TTF เป็น .TTX ก่อน
 
โค้ด:
>> ttx /path/to/your/variable-font.ttf

2 แล้วเราจะได้ .TTX ออกมาแล้วให้เราพิมพ์คำสั่งต่อดังนี่
โค้ด:
>> ttx --flavor woff2 /path/to/your/variable-font.ttx

เห็นได้ว่าคำสั่งง่ายมากๆ เลยนะครับ
« แก้ไขครั้งสุดท้าย: 14 ก.พ. 2020, 17:55 น. โดย Jipatype » บันทึกการเข้า
**มาบอกศาสตร์มืด แปลง WOFF2-Variable font เป็น TTF**

 โห เหวอ  (แจ๋ว แจ๋ว) (แจ๋ว แจ๋ว) (แจ๋ว แจ๋ว)  เจ๋ง  ไหว้
บันทึกการเข้า
หน้า: 1 [2]
 
 
Powered by MySQL Powered by PHP Powered by SMF 1.1.21 | SMF © 2006-2007, Simple Machines | Thai language by ThaiSMF Valid XHTML 1.0! Valid CSS!